What is the significance of Englsih for you? Why are you trying to learn English? Have you ever thought about this topic since the time you started to learn English? Actually till now I just have learned English without any doubt of the reason why I should learn this language. Naturally I learned it from middle school as one of the subjects which took great importance in total grade. English was bening essential subject. Teachers and parents said llike that, thus I simply believed their words.
I wasn't curious about the origin of need to learn English. Though there are lots of other languages to learn except for English, I choosed English as my second language like as others did. When I first met English, I was just nine years old. It couldn't be possible for a kid to consider the need of English. Maybe almost everyone would be the same. If I ask them why they learn English, then they simply put the answer. "Because you know, it's international language." Yes. The answer could be much more simple than I thought. Then what does it serve for you? Do you learn English to get a good job, or to raise your salary?
As for me, English is something special. I'd like to give it that sorts of meaning at least. When I was middle school, my English was really bad. Prabably no one imagined that I would major in English education. Even me, I expected nothing that something related to English would take some part of my life. I hated English, I loved Korean. However my life was totally changed after I joined a circle called AFAED-Assembly For Advanced English Discussion. (Maybe it doesn't make sense to you why I joined the club, although I hated English. Honestly, neither do I.) In the circle, I learned a lot more than English. I learned a group life, relationship with seniors and juniors, the feeling of achievement which I can make a play and lead a discussion in English and the enjoyment of understanding with foreigners. Simply put, the circle totally changed my life. It have made my live be involved deeply into English from that time on.
Thus for me, English is the one which changed my life. If I didn't know the marvelous life with English, I would be a different person from whom I am now. Thanks to English, I could have confidence, and find my hidden ability. I think English as the method which will open my future. I don't know the direction where it will lead. I'm little bit excited and expected to my future with English. Perhaps, I cannot throw it away if I won't be English teacher. In whatever field, I will be the professional who have excellent English ability.

Every student in Korea is supposed to study English whether they like it or not.
They study English to get a good score in English subject and to enter a prestigious college.
My start was like that.
However, since I lived in the States, my attitude about learning English has changed.
I found English was a just medium to get to know other people.
Having knowledge in English broadened the door to meet a new world.
I believe it might be a teacher's role to motivate students to enjoy learning English in order to improve their English skills.
